深刻感到自己的不足,如何提升自己的编程能力?
从知乎上看到了一些比较好的学习编程的路线观点,打算从今天开始慢慢学习
我打算采取双管齐下(双线程?)的方式,在学习的同时实践,从实践中发现问题,有针对性的去学习解决
-
第一点
算法:首先还是需要在算法熟练度上继续进步,对于经典算法有能够熟练运用。Leetcode的题库先来一遍吧
-
第二点
知识体系:遇到一些小问题的时候,可以去查相关论坛,但不要过于依赖。想要建立一个完成的知识体系,还是需要多去看书以及完整的编程文档和源代码。文档主要是MSDN,中文书籍目前是侯捷先生的《STL源码剖析》,英文书籍《C++ primer》
这是学习的第一阶段,主要就是这两本书和Leetcode上的上千道题。从今天开始,等我完成的时候回来打卡,希望不要太久。